Sourcing guidance for Waterproof Jacket

What are the key technical specifications to consider when selecting a high-performance waterproof jacket?

When sourcing waterproof jackets, you must prioritize the Waterproof Rating (measured in mm) and Breathability (measured in g/m²/24hrs). For professional outdoor use, look for a rating of at least 10,000mm to 20,000mm to ensure protection during heavy rain. Additionally, verify the construction of the Seam Taping (fully taped vs. critically taped) and the quality of the Durable Water Repellent (DWR) coating, as these are critical for preventing water ingress through stitch holes and fabric surfaces.

Which compliance standards and certifications are essential for international markets?

For the European market, ensure products carry the CE Marking and comply with EN 343, which is the standard for protective clothing against rain. For the US market, compliance with ASTM standards for textile strength and PFAS-free chemical regulations (especially in states like California) is becoming mandatory. Furthermore, sourcing jackets with OEKO-TEX® Standard 100 or bluesign® certification guarantees that no harmful substances were used during the manufacturing process, which is a significant selling point for eco-conscious B2B buyers.

How can I evaluate the durability and functional design of the jackets?

Assess the Ripstop density (Denier) of the outer shell; a higher denier (e.g., 50D or 70D) indicates better abrasion resistance. Functional features such as YKK waterproof zippers, adjustable storm hoods, and underarm ventilation (pit zips) are indicators of high-quality craftsmanship. For industrial or workwear use, ensure the jacket meets high-visibility standards (ISO 20471) if required by the specific usage scenario.

What are the common usage scenarios that dictate different product requirements?

Requirements vary significantly by end-use: Extreme Mountaineering requires 3-layer (3L) laminates for maximum durability; Urban Commuting prioritizes lightweight 2.5-layer fabrics and aesthetic design; while Corporate Workwear often requires customization options for logo embroidery or heat-transfer printing without compromising the waterproof membrane. Always confirm with the supplier if their sealing technology can accommodate post-production branding.

Cross-Border Procurement Risks and Strategic Advice

How can I mitigate quality risks when sourcing waterproof jackets from overseas?

Always request a Pre-Shipment Inspection (PSI) conducted by a third party to verify the Hydrostatic Head test results. Since waterproofness can degrade with poor storage, ensure the contract specifies moisture-proof packaging. What strategies should be used for price negotiation and MOQ management?

Negotiate based on fabric weight and membrane type (e.g., PTFE vs. TPU). You can often achieve a 10-15% price reduction by increasing the order volume to meet the supplier's fabric dyeing MOQ (usually 1,000 meters per color). What are the logistics and customs considerations for shipping waterproof apparel?

Be aware of the Harmonized System (HS) Code for waterproof jackets (typically 6201 or 6202), as misclassification can lead to heavy fines or delayed clearance. When shipping to the US or EU, ensure the Country of Origin (COO) labels are permanently attached. To optimize costs, use FOB (Free On Board) terms to maintain control over your freight forwarder and avoid hidden 'destination charges' often found in CIF agreements.
